Before we left Burro Camp this morning, I had a phone call from a Pueblo Chieftain reporter wanting colorful quotes. Having been quoted in Friday's paper by a different reporter, I thought that I had become the go-to guy for evacuated homeowner quotes for this area.

But then, after M. and I had come home and were leaving again for town, we were flagged down by an SUV with two Denver Post reporters and a Chieftain photographer in it. (He had already photographed us while we were stopped at the sheriff's checkpoint, but hadn't asked our names.) I recognized him, congratulated him on some of his photos, and must have disappointed the big-city reporters, who maybe thought I was not fresh and unsophisticated enough for them.
